Well I think i've finally decided on a 2/4 Mcgaughy drop for my 08 rcsb. Starting out conservative at the moment. I'm definately going with 2" spindles up front, but should I go with the shackles-leaf springs combo or the hangers-flip kit combo for the rear? Which is best for ride? Also am i correct in saying that there will be no clearance problems with 285/50/20 tires with only 2 inch front drop? (Still used to the nbs trucks) All input is appreciated. Thanks!

Tires you'll be fine. spindles are good choice for the front. for the back I would get something that would make it easier to go lower in the future...which would be flip kit and hangers.
